Will a hit and run impact my car insurance premium in CA?

My car was hit while parked, there is a scratch and dent. If I report it will it affect my policy and stay on my record for future claim? We have Geico, and I'm not sure if I want to report it or get it fixed

Yes, when your company has to pay out on a claim, it will impact your rates. If you file a police report and have uninsured motorist property damage coverage, this coverage will pay for the damages and will be considered a not-at-fault accident. Not-at-fault accidents will stay on your record for up to three years. If you do not have uninsured motorist coverage, then your collision coverage will pay for the damage, however, you will be responsible for your deductible and the accident will be listed as at-fault. At-fault accidents will stay on your record for up to five years. Check out our guide explaining what to expect and what to consider when filing a claim.
